Our Values
We value the supremacy of God, Christ and the Holy Spirit as demonstrated in our lives of worship, faith, and commitment to being led by the Spirit. Deuteronomy 6:4-9; Matthew 22:36-40
We value Scripture as God’s revelation of Himself and authoritative vision for life lived in relationship with Him … as demonstrated by our unrelenting focus on Bible study and teaching. Hebrews 4:12; Luke 11:28
We value the grace of God as demonstrated by our freedom in Christ and experienced through our acceptance of the healing that comes from forgiving and being forgiven. Ephesians 2:8-10
We value the power of prayer as demonstrated by our diligence in seeking genuine intimacy with God who is able to do immeasurably more than we can ask or imagine. Ephesians 3:20-21; 2 Chronicles 7:14
We value serving others joyfully as demonstrated by meeting the diverse needs and interests of the community at large in a compelling expression of thanksgiving. 1 Peter 4:10; 2 Corinthians 9:12-15
